Transaction 0864128038d481eeba0b49641659ae7fed8bb613bfcdcb67535d37d5a36fa3c6
1 Input
1 Output
-
0864128038d481eeba0b49641659ae7fed8bb613bfcdcb67535d37d5a36fa3c6:0
- value
- 5939382
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a02a8ed76ab7b7cbb5e565a37ad763128f19aac OP_EQUAL
- address
- 3HBwyxzStxX9cNyVyY7WpGDhdTwXkp9BHW